Paul Finebaum Picks Surprise College Football Team Back in National Title Hunt

The 2024 college football season marked several teams’ return to prominence and the emergence of a few squads in the national title race for the first time in the College Football Playoff era. 

In total, six out of the 12 teams that reached the playoffs did so for the first time. While not making their playoff debut, the Clemson Tigers returned for the first time since 2020. However, Clemson fell to the Texas Longhorns, losing 38-24 in the first round of the playoffs. 

Once considered a consistent national championship contender, Clemson won two national championships in 2016 and 2018 and reached several other national championship games since the College Football Playoff era began in 2014.

On “The Paul Finebaum Show,” SEC Network analyst Paul Finebaum demonstrated confidence in the Tigers heading into 2025. “I think Clemson is in the national championship race,” Finebaum said. “I think they’re finally back to that.”

Clemson’s potential resurgence as a serious contender may not surprise many. However, Finebaum has historically been critical of the Tigers. He previously stated, “We talk about the top, the best,” Finebaum said. “Clemson’s not really that relevant anymore. I mean, they snuck into the playoff, and they got ushered right out of the playoff.”

Clemson’s confidence heading into the upcoming season largely stems from its impressive roster of returning players. The Tigers rank No. 1 in the nation for returning production, with over 80% of their output returning. In fact, they are the only team in college football to achieve this milestone.

Some of the key returning players include cornerback Avieon Terrell, quarterback Cade Klubnik, defensive tackle Peter Woods, EDGE T.J. Parker, and linebacker Sammy Brown. Each of these athletes is listed among the top 100 players in College Football Network’s rankings for the 2025 season.

Clemson will have an early chance to demonstrate its abilities when it faces LSU in its season opener at home on August 30.
